Apparently, Tennessee is NOT one of the states where it's legal and pop star Justin Timberlake is now being investigated for this Instagram post. 

 

Timberlake lives in Los Angeles, yet he's registered to vote in his home state of Tennessee. The actor/singer wanted to take advantage of early voting. Tennessee Governor Bill Haslam signed a bill last year that allows citizens to take their phones into the booth with them but only for "informational purposes to assist the voter in making election decisions", photos and video are not permitted. The misdemeanor charge for taking a voting selfie is 30 days in jail and/or a $50 fine.
